That's correct, in that LastPass does not export attachments (so it would be a bit difficult for 1Password to import what doesn't exist).
The two LastPass import methods are fundamentally different, so there would be no way to compare them as you're describing.
The native LastPass importer does not use any form of CSV - it uses the LastPass API and retrieves all of the data directly from LastPass. You have no ability here to specify a subset of the data.
A LastPass export is CSV-like (it is not strict, and has some issues), and it encodes various categories (types) using its own simple encoding scheme. You could massage this CSV-like file for import, but if you are going this route, I'll suggest there is a better way.
The best import for LastPass will be the beta or nightly releases of the 1Password desktop app. Eventually the development of that importer will settle and be robust enough to handle everyone's data without issue. Only the 1Password folks will be able to provide definitive guidance here.
